How do you train a dog to express joy & excitement again?

15 Upvotes

I think I accidentally taught my pup how to suppress her joy & excitement! Okay, maybe that's a bit of an exaggeration. But when I first adopted her at 8 weeks, she would wag her tail every time she saw me or whenever she woke up from a nap and greeted me.

But when she felt excited about something, she would also jump up on my legs and spin around and yip and pant. She also seemed to have a bit of separation anxiety at first, so her excited behavior and anxious behavior looked to overlap a bit. So, following advice I read on the internet, I started training her to be "calm". Based on the advice, I ignored her whenever she expressed over-excitement and praised her with attention whenever she would calmly sit or wait patiently.

The problem is that she seems to have overgeneralized the training. So starting from very young (maybe 3 months old), she stopped wagging her tail for me completely. Whenever I come home or show her the leash or show her a favorite treat or toy, she acts very calm but sort of blank and unresponsive. She doesn't smile, doesn't run over, doesn't wag her tail, doesn't pace or pant or jump around.

I know that she isn't depressed (she's still very playful, likes to wrestle with me and lick my face, gets the zoomies at night, has a great appetite, and enjoys her sniffari walks). When she sees STRANGERS, she does wag her tail and butt ferociously and does the airplane ears for them. She stands on her hind legs to lean her arms up against them and get close to them and sniff them. She just doesn't do any of that for me.

All this makes me regret the "calmness" training. I feel like I'd prefer her to naturally express her joy. It's how dogs express themselves after all. I regret listening to the internet as it doesn't always offer the best guidance.

Is there any way I can reverse the training? Or teach her that it's okay to show excitement?
